Type
ORACLE
Validation date
2025-10-12 19:43: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.295e-4,
    "usd": 2.665e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000115B0D8D6CBB30109FA26D35E19DF02C45CACEC9B32DA4C3F9C2756732AB2BACA

Previous signature

BB9178C8A5C65D4B16B33BF5F8D6805D4AEBD4FD4A88154274D173336A166CBD44B5F2423CBD3E8BDA55E96489C9E7D2ACBC2303E0133E64FCACFB22AA275205

Origin signature

304402206CE1B71249D559D1D113467D7A6DDF3CB91E973C28C33D2DEE2A391A6287F9B5022045EC0CE272B8DA47FDCD3D22BF37F70C625A87F82493C69DE2B9F8EA4892955F

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

008A97887BAF2BA05708B86CA47843ED7823516DBB3DF3AD76FDB698BB2733C45E

Coordinator signature

384F0DC5316186D09DD0A50249D94B85BE69058CCB5EBEA1B66CBB4DCFAECA121F1C00C24F51717F68809485B0CCA5AEE6C069B3E986BFA2B3523BF1AD0CFF09

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

EF1270540D0166871A5EA9604F62240C23882764CA9B49B369DECCC9FA06B09A63F020D8D84508A2F369C94992FB82011A19EF1D308EAB4078DDF99F6746050D

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

5D4A65589021BAE11FCE89D55E3EB85899CB3D99C5CA72E51F33F5CE05BB9EC0B82A52BAAD833C4808A72C27D3E4F3E5FD277E4C7915CB115C20EBE5F5A90403